Why does voltage decrease in a circuit?
The battery performs work, which is divided among the various components in the system. While a battery provides energy for moving the charge, components consume energy. This change results in a voltage drop. The more resistance in a circuit, the more work or voltage is required to move the charge as current flow.
What is used to decrease voltage?
Two ways to reduce a 12-volt system to 4 volts are to use voltage dividers or Zener diodes. Voltage dividers are made from resistors placed in series. The input voltage is divided into an output that depends on the value of the resistors used.

What does a resistor do to voltage?
Resistors can also be used to provide a specific voltage for an active device such as a transistor. All other factors being equal, in a direct-current (DC) circuit, the current through a resistor is inversely proportional to its resistance, and directly proportional to the voltage across it. This is the well-known Ohm’s Law.
What is voltage reduction?
A voltage reduction is the decrease or action of decreasing the potential difference across electrical load for power conservation or for prolonging equipment life span. It is possible by directly adjusting the voltage output or by inserting a resistive circuit inside a power circuit.
